What Happens During a Heat Pump Assessment?

A professional home heating assessment involves much more than measuring the size of a room. Experienced technicians look at the entire environment to determine the best solution.

1. Measuring the Room and Layout

The first step in heat pump sizing is understanding the dimensions of the space being heated or cooled.

Technicians evaluate:

• Floor area and ceiling height

• Open plan layouts or adjoining rooms

• Airflow between spaces

• Door and window placement

A large open living room will require a different system than a small bedroom or home office. Proper sizing ensures the heat pump can maintain comfortable temperatures without working harder than necessary.

2. Insulation and Heat Retention

Insulation has a huge impact on heating performance. Homes with good insulation retain warmth longer and require smaller heating capacity.

During an assessment, installers look at:

• Ceiling insulation

• Wall insulation

• Window glazing

• Floor insulation

• Draughts and air leaks

Research from BRANZ shows that well insulated homes can reduce heating demand significantly compared with poorly insulated buildings. This means the correct heat pump sizing depends on the thermal performance of the house.

3. Sun Exposure and Orientation

Auckland homes experience significant variation in solar gain depending on orientation.

Rooms facing north may receive substantial sunlight during the day. South-facing rooms can remain colder year-round.

Assessors evaluate:

• Direction the room faces

• Sunlight patterns

• Window size and glazing

• Shading from neighbouring buildings or trees

This information helps determine the heating and cooling load required.

4. Placement of the Heat Pump Unit

Correct placement is critical for airflow and efficiency.

During a heat pump assessment, Auckland technicians consider:

• Optimal airflow direction

• Wall structure and mounting options

• Electrical supply access

• Outdoor unit placement and ventilation

For example, a highwall unit installed in the wrong position may struggle to distribute heat evenly. Proper placement improves performance and comfort.

Why Correct Heat Pump Sizing Matters

Incorrect heat pump sizing is one of the most common installation mistakes.

Undersized Systems

A heat pump that is too small will struggle to reach the desired temperature. It will run continuously and use more electricity while still failing to keep the room comfortable.

This can lead to:

• Higher power bills

• Premature wear on components

• Reduced lifespan

Oversized Systems

Some installers assume bigger is better. In reality, oversized heat pumps can create problems.

Oversized systems tend to:

• Turn on and off frequently

• Waste energy through short cycling

• Provide inconsistent temperatures

Short cycling also increases mechanical stress on the compressor.

Correct heat pump sizing ensures the system runs efficiently and maintains steady temperatures.

Frequently Asked Questions

What is a heat pump assessment?

A heat pump assessment is a professional evaluation of your home to determine the correct heat pump size, type, and placement for efficient heating and cooling.

How long does a home heating assessment take?

Most assessments take between 30 and 60 minutes depending on the size of the home and the number of rooms being evaluated.

Is a heat pump assessment necessary?

Yes. Skipping an assessment can lead to incorrect heat pump sizing, inefficient operation, and higher energy costs.

Do landlords need a heat pump assessment for Healthy Homes compliance?

While not always required, a professional assessment helps ensure the heating system meets Healthy Homes heating standards.

Can an assessment help choose between highwall and floor console heat pumps?

Yes. Assessors evaluate room layout, airflow, and wall space to determine which system will perform best.
